6 . Freckleton Half Marathon
Freckleton, Lancashire, 18 June

Take part in running history with this great event, held between Preston and Blackpool. It’s the oldest half marathon (马拉松) in the country and began back in 1965. You’ll have every chance of recording a great time yourself on this mostly flat road race, which starts at 2 pm.


bookitzone.com
Jersey Half Marathon
St Brelade, Jersey, 11 June

Please praise the organizers of this event for making the race friendlier to our environment. They’ve done away with free shirts (you can choose to plant a tree instead) and their medal is made of reused paper and includes wildflower seeds (种子), so you can remember your race in a beautiful corner of your garden.


runjersey.co.uk
Norn Iron Ultra 100
Ballintoy, Co. Antrim, 3-4 June

The Ulster Way spreads out for some 1,024 km in a circle around Northern Ireland. This 100-mile run covers the coastline and mountains. These hills are beautiful but also come with some painful inclines (斜坡).


werunwildni.com
Giants Head Marathon
Sydling St Nicholas, Dorset, 17 June

This is certainly one of the hardest marathons in the UK, and not just because it rises to 1,000 m above sea level (all in the form of short climbs, might we add). It also passes a quite wonderful huge chalk figure (人像) carved into a hillside near Cerne Abbas.


whitestarrunning.co.uk

8 . Stand-up paddleboarding or SUP is becoming one of the fastest growing water sports in the world,and it’s easy to see why.

“Paddleboarding is a lot of fun and a great workout (锻炼) for your legs and upper body,” says Esther Wyatt,a paddleboard expert. “It works wonders for your balance,too.”

Fans of SUP say it’s a wonderful way to relax.Concentrating on standing upright,your mind has to focus on the present moment,so you forget about any anxiety or stress.

Easter agrees that SUP can improve happiness. “some people enjoy the sport as it’s a social experience with friends,while others go on a solo paddle to reflect on their day, ” says she. “I also teach individuals with disabilities and mental problems who use paddle-boarding for recovery. ”

“When I bought my first board more than 10 years ago,I had to search everywhere to find one for sale in England, ” says Easter. “People would ask me what I was doing.Today though,paddle-boarding is the sport of the moment. ”

There are certainly more opportunities to try SUP.There are many professional SUP teachers,and some leisure centers even offer SUP classes in their swimming pools.

As a beginner,it’s worth having at least one lesson.You will be given a life jacket and learn how to stay safe on the water.Lessons also stress the importance of always checking the weather forecast,wind direction and tide times.Once on a board,you might be surprised to discover that this sport is actually quite easy.

“Once you understand how to paddle safely,so many adventures lie ahead,” Esther adds. “Whether you’re on a river,lake or the sea,you’ll enjoy every experience.”
